#4c1969 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c1969 is composed of 29.8% red, 9.8%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.6% cyan, 76.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 278.3 degrees, a saturation of 61.5% and a lightness of 25.5%. #4c1969 color hex could be obtained by blending #9832d2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

● #4c1969 color description : Very dark violet.
#4c1969 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c1969 has RGB values of R:76, G:25,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 4987241.
